BEAVERS RAPIDLY EXTERMINATED IN OREGON. In Oregon beavers are being so rapidly exterminated that it may become neces- The value of the skins, at the average of $ per skin, amounts to $110, A report by counties indicates practical extermination, the first year in several counties. The Baker County catch dropped from 738 to 140 the second year, and practically all counties halved the catch the second year. TO A BOY WITH A GUN.
